Dorset finance update: $142,435 delinquent taxes; ARPA and sinking fund balances detailed

Summary

The town reported $142,435 in delinquent taxes as of Oct. 17, 2025, and reviewed sinking fund balances including $582,000 in ARPA funds ($167,432 available) and other designated funds for capital and studies.

Finance staff reported delinquent real-estate taxes of $142,435 as of Oct. 17, 2025 (prior year $141,874). The minutes note a payment plan is in place for a delinquent property and that September collections included many online transactions.

The board reviewed sinking fund balances listed in the packet: ARPA $582,000 (with $167,432 available for use), Town Office Solar $125,000, Mad Tom Rd Site $175,000 (with $7,900 earmarked for asbestos remediation), Raptor Lane feasibility study $40,000, and other funds. The minutes also list the 2021 Town Office Bond at $3,600,000 (bond rate 4.01%).
